猿代码 — 科研/AI模型/高性能计算
0

高效利用GPU资源提升深度学习算法性能

摘要: 在深度学习领域,GPU作为一种高性能计算设备已经成为了重要的工具。然而,如何高效利用GPU资源提升深度学习算法的性能仍然是一个具有挑战性的问题。随着深度学习模型的不断发展和复杂化,对GPU资源的有效管理和利用 ...
在深度学习领域,GPU作为一种高性能计算设备已经成为了重要的工具。然而,如何高效利用GPU资源提升深度学习算法的性能仍然是一个具有挑战性的问题。随着深度学习模型的不断发展和复杂化,对GPU资源的有效管理和利用变得愈发重要。

高性能计算(HPC)技术在深度学习中的应用日益普及,HPC可以为深度学习算法提供更强大的计算和存储资源。通过优化算法和并行化计算过程,可以更有效地利用GPU资源,提升深度学习算法的训练速度和性能。

在深度学习算法中,数据并行和模型并行是常用的两种并行化策略。数据并行是指将数据分成多份,分别送入不同的GPU进行计算,而模型并行则是将模型的不同部分分配给不同的GPU进行计算。通过合理的数据并行和模型并行策略,可以充分利用GPU资源,加速深度学习算法的训练过程。

除了并行化策略外,GPU资源的调度和管理也是提升深度学习算法性能的关键。传统的GPU资源管理方式可能会导致资源浪费和不均衡的情况,因此需要设计更智能的资源调度算法来更好地利用GPU资源。比如,可以根据任务的特点和GPU的负载情况动态调整资源分配,以最大化地利用GPU资源。

另外,GPU架构的优化也是提升深度学习算法性能的重要手段。不同的GPU硬件有不同的架构和特点,合理地利用GPU的存储层次结构和并行计算能力可以提高算法的性能。而针对特定GPU硬件进行优化也是必不可少的,可以通过调整算法设计和编译参数来充分发挥GPU硬件的性能优势。

综合来看,高效利用GPU资源提升深度学习算法性能是一个综合性和复杂的问题,需要从算法设计、并行化策略、资源调度和GPU架构优化等多个方面进行综合考虑和优化。随着深度学习技术的不断发展和普及,GPU资源的高效利用将对算法的性能和效率产生重要影响,值得进一步深入研究和探讨。

说点什么...

已有0条评论

最新评论...

本文作者
2024-12-25 23:25
  • 0
    粉丝
  • 257
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)